Honey Pecan Crusted Chicken

Prep Time: 10 mins
Cook Time: 25 mins
Total Time: 35 mins
Cuisine: American
Serves: 4 servings

Ingredients

  1. 4 boneless chicken breasts
  2. 1/2 cup honey
  3. 1 cup pecans (chopped)
  4. 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
  5. 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  6. 1 teaspoon salt
  7. 1/2 teaspoon pepper

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or lightly grease a large baking dish to prevent sticking.
  2. In a food processor or using a sharp knife, finely chop the pecans until they reach a coarse, breadcrumb-like consistency. Transfer to a shallow mixing bowl.
  3. Add breadcrumbs, garlic powder, salt, and pepper to the chopped pecans. Mix thoroughly to create a uniform coating mixture.
  4. Pat the chicken breasts dry with paper towels to remove excess moisture, which helps the coating adhere better.
  5. Warm the honey slightly in the microwave or on the stovetop to make it more fluid and easier to spread.
  6. Brush each chicken breast generously with warm honey, ensuring complete coverage on all sides.
  7. Roll each honey-coated chicken breast in the pecan-breadcrumb mixture, pressing gently to make sure the coating adheres completely.
  8. Place the coated chicken breasts on the prepared baking sheet, leaving space between each piece for even cooking.
  9. Bake in the preheated oven for 22-25 minutes, or until the chicken's intern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C) when checked with a meat thermometer.
  10. Remove from oven and let the chicken rest for 5 minutes before serving to allow juices to redistribute.
  11. Optionally, garnish with fresh chopped parsley or additional honey drizzle before serving.

Tips

  1. Pat the chicken breasts completely dry before coating to ensure the honey and pecan mixture sticks perfectly.
  2. Warm the honey slightly to make it easier to spread evenly on the chicken.
  3. Use a food processor or chop pecans very finely for the most uniform and crispy coating.
  4. Don't overcrowd the baking sheet – leave space between chicken pieces for even browning.
  5. Always use a meat thermometer to check that chicken reaches the safe internal temperature of 165°F.
  6. Let the chicken rest for 5 minutes after cooking to keep it juicy and allow the coating to set.
  7. For extra flavor, consider adding a pinch of cayenne or smoked paprika to the pecan coating.

Nutrition Facts

Calories: 450kcal

Carbohydrates: 25g

Protein: 35g

Fat: 22g

Saturated Fat: 4g

Cholesterol: 110mg
